/*ELECTRO CUT SIGNS BASE INDEX CSS Page*/

h1,h2,h3,h5,h6
{
font-family:Trebuchet MS,arial,sans-serif;
text-align:center;
margin-top:0px;
color:white;
}

h5
{
font-family:Trebuchet MS,arial,sans-serif;
text-align:center;
margin-top:-6px;
margin-bottom:6px;
color:black;
}

h4
{
font-family:Trebuchet MS,arial,sans-serif;
text-align:center;
margin-bottom:-0px;
color:grey;
}

p
{
font-family:Trebuchet MS,arial,sans-serif;
}

a
{
font-family:Trebuchet MS,arial,sans-serif;
}

img
{
border:0px;
padding:0px;
}

a:link {color:grey;}
a:visited {color:grey;}
a:focus {color:grey;}
a:hover {color:grey;}
a:active {color:grey;}


#pagewrap 
{
margin:0 auto;
width:1120px;
height:750px;
border:0px dashed #333;
background:transparent;
}

#headerbox 
{
float:left;
width:1120px;
height:152px;
border:0px dashed #333;
background:transparent;
}

#title
{
float:left;
width:1120px;
height:40px;
border:0px dashed #333;
background:black;
}

#title1
{
float:left;
width:370px;
height:20px;
border:0px dashed #333;
background:transparent;
}

#title1
img
{
padding-top:10px;
vertical-align:bottom;
}

#title2
{
float:right;
width:390px;
height:20px;
padding-right:0px;
border:0px dashed #333;
background:transparent;
}

#title2
img
{
padding-top:15px;
vertical-align:bottom;
}

#blank
{
float:left;
width:1120px;
height:12px;
border:0px dashed #333;
background:#ECECEC;
}

#blank2
{
float:left;
width:1120px;
height:12px;
border:0px dashed #333;
background:#ECECEC;
}

#blank4
{
float:left;
width:1120px;
height:4px;
border:0px dashed #333;
background:black;
}

#body
{
float:left;
width:1120px;
height:550px;
border:0px dashed #333;
background:#ECECEC;
}

#body1
{
float:left;
width:350px;
height:550px;
border:0px dashed #333;
background:#ECECEC;
}

#body1
p
{
padding-left:10px;
padding-right:11px;
margin-top:-0px;
font-family:Trebuchet MS,arial,sans-serif;
font-size:0.8em;
line-height:1.2em;
text-align:justify;
color:black;
}

#body1
img
{
margin-left:12px;
margin-bottom:-20px;
}

#body1
a
{
margin-top:-2px;
margin-left:0px;
vertical-align:bottom;
color:navy;
font-size:1em;
line-height:0.8em;
text-decoration:underline;
}

.dropcap
{float:left;
padding-top:7px;
padding-right:3px;
font-size:2.7em; 
line-height:0.5em;
color:black;
}

#body2
{
float:left;
width:770px;
height:468px;
border:0px dashed #333;
background:black;
}

#container
{
position:relative;
width:769px;
height:468px;
margin:0px auto 0 auto;
border:0px solid #aaa;
}

/*BACKGROUND IMAGE TO GALLERY*/
#container
{
background:transparent url(images/bris_glass.jpg) 20px 20px no-repeat;
}

#container
p
{
font-family:Trebuchet MS,arial,sans-serif;
font-size:0.9em;
line-height:0.9em;
text-align:justify;
color:white;
}

#container
a
{
font-family:Trebuchet MS,arial,sans-serif;
text-align:center;
font-size:1em;
letter-spacing:0.9em;
}

/* Removing the list bullets and indentation */
#container
ul
{
padding:0;
margin:0;
list-style-type:none;
}

/* Removing the loaded images and text from sight */  
#container
 a.gallery span
{
position:absolute;
width:1px;
height:1px;
top:1px;
left:1px;
overflow:hidden;
background:#fff;
}
 
/* Adding the thumbnail images */
#container
a.gallery,
#container
a.gallery:visited
{
display:block;
color:white;
text-decoration:none;
border:1px solid #000;
margin:3px 3px 3px 3px;
text-align:justify;
cursor:default;
}

#container
a.slidea
{
background:url(images/absolute_hyd_tab.jpg);
height:56px;
width:75px;
}

#container
a.slideb
{
background:url(images/smart_energy_tab.jpg);
height:56px;
width:75px;
}

#container
a.slidec
{
background:url(images/outdoor_occasions_tab.jpg);
height:56px;
width:75px;
}

#container
a.slided
{
background:url(images/desco_tab.jpg);
height:56px;
width:75px;
}

* html
#container
a.slided
{
height:56px;
width:75px;
}

#container
a.slidee
{
background:url(images/rockstruct_tab.jpg);
height:56px;
width:75px;
}

#container
a.slidef
{
background:url(images/eam_combo_tab.jpg);
height:56px;
width:75px;
}

* html
#container
a.slidef
{
height:56px;
width:75px;
}

#container
a.slideg
{
background:url(images/petrie_tab.jpg);
height:56px;
width:75px;
}

#container
a.slideh
{
background:url(images/emg_tab.jpg);
height:56px;
width:75px;
}
#container
a.slidei
{
background:url(images/steam_cafe_tab.jpg);
height:56px;
width:75px;
}

#container
a.slidej
{
background:url(images/man_tab.jpg);
height:56px;
width:75px;
}

#container
a.slidek
{
background:url(images/hydraulink_tab.jpg);
height:56px;
width:75px;
}

* html
#container
a.slidek
{
height:56px;
width:75px;
}

#container
a.slidel
{
background:url(images/chicken_tab.jpg);
height:56px;
width:75px;
}

#container
a.slidem
{
background:url(images/truck_16_tab.jpg);
height:56px;
width:75px;
}

#container
ul
{
margin:5px;
float:right;
}

/* set the size of the unordered list to neatly house the thumbnails */   
#container
ul
{
width:290px;
height:386px;
}

#container
li
{
float:left;
}  

/*HOVER THUMBNAIL IMAGE BORDER*/
#container
a.gallery:hover
{
border:1px solid #fff;
}

#container
a.gallery:hover span
{
position:absolute;
width:400px;
height:440px;
top:20px;
left:20px;
background:black;
font-size:0.8em;
line-height:1.3em;
letter-spacing:1px;
text-align:justify;
color:white;
}

#container
a.gallery:hover
img
{   
border:0px solid #fff;   
float:left;   
margin-right:5px;
padding-bottom:25px;   
}

#container
a.slideb:hover
img,
#container
a.slidei:hover
img
{
float:right;
}

#info
{
margin-left:20px;
margin-top:335px;
float:left;
width:400px;
height:74px;
border:0px dashed #333;
background:black;
}

#info
p
{
font-family:Trebuchet MS,arial,sans-serif;
font-size:0.9em;
line-height:1.2em;
text-align:justify;
color:white;
}

#body3
{
margin-left:1px;
margin-right:5px;
margin-top:5px;
float:left;
width:453px;
height:77px;
border:0px dashed #333;
background:black;
}

#body3
p
{
margin-top:-3px;
margin-left:6px;
font-family:Trebuchet MS,arial,sans-serif;
font-size:0.8em;
line-height:1.2em;
text-align:justify;
color:white;
}

#body3
h5
{
margin-top:5px;
margin-left:6px;
font-family:Trebuchet MS,arial,sans-serif;
line-height:1.1em;
text-align:justify;
color:white;
}

#body3
img
{
margin-top:-5px;
padding-left:5px;
padding-right:5px;
}

#body4
{
margin-left:1px;
margin-top:5px;
float:left;
width:309px;
height:77px;
border:0px dashed #333;
background:black;
}

#body4
h5
{
margin-top:5px;
margin-left:6px;
font-family:Trebuchet MS,arial,sans-serif;
line-height:1.1em;
text-align:justify;
color:white;
}

#body4
img
{
margin-top:-18px;
padding-right:20px;
}

#footer
{
float:left;
width:1120px;
height:60px;
border:0px dashed #333;
background:transparent;
}

p
{
font-family:Trebuchet MS,arial,sans-serif;
text-align:center;
font-size:1em;
line-height:1.1em;
color:#ACACAC;
}

a
{
font-family:Trebuchet MS,arial,sans-serif;
text-decoration:none;
text-align:center;
font-weight:bold;
font-size:0.7em;
line-height:1.1em;
color:#ACACAC;
}
a:hover {color:black;}

